The relationship between fracture type and time of trauma in elderly patients admitted to the emergency department with proximal femur fracture after a fall

Abstract :Aim: To investigate whether the time of day affects the type of fall-related hip fracture. Materials and Methods: This retrospective study included patients diagnosed with hip fracture due to falls between 2012 and 2022. Fracture times were categorized as daytime (09:00–16:59) and nighttime (17:00–08:59). Patients were grouped accordingly, and demographic and radiological data were analyzed to assess differences in fracture types between groups. Results: Among 935 patients, intracapsular fractures were more common during the day, while extracapsular fractures were more common at night (p=0.003). Intracapsular fractures peaked at 13:00; extracapsular at 11:00. Conclusion: Hip fractures occurred most frequently during the day, especially at noon. Intracapsular fractures were significantly more common in daytime, extracapsular at night.
